- Nydia says:
On Thursday 1/28/10 11:01 AM
This restaurant was an unexpected gem! You wouldn't think it in this neighborhood. The steak and chicken were tender and flavorful. The snapper fell off the bone and accompanied by the spicy sauce that came with it-nice! The arroz con pollo was excellent. The price was about twenty bucks per person; not bad!
- Catherine says:
On Tuesday 1/5/10 12:16 PM
My first visit to Conoce Mi Panama was over the weekend, and I'm already looking at my calendar for when I can stop by for another meal and good conversation.
This spot has a totally dynamic combination of elements...warm and inviting colors and decor, incredibly friendly and welcoming owners that trickles into a warm feeling toward the other diners, and of course, food that is so fresh, so tasty and wonderful that you don't want to stop eating.
My friend and I shared the Yuca frita, had the chicken soup of the day (and both agreed the corn in the soup was the BEST tasting corn of all time), and the Arroz con Coco. My friend had the Chicheme and it was fantastic. We topped it all off with the Bread Pudding for dessert...I peeked at the Ropa Vieja someone else had ordered and plan to have that next time. I don't regret a single choice we made in my order (except that I didn't order a glass of Chicheme for myself).
Everything about my experience was positive. Price great, atmosphere wonderful, food terrific. Check it out!
- Nickay Penado says:
On Monday 12/21/09 8:25 AM
Being a Panamanian in Chicago and hearing of the opening of this restaurant excited me but actually walking through the doors, meeting the owners and eating the fabulous food, I am literally on cloud nine.
Maricela and Antonio (owners) have really opened a gem of a restaurant. The Arroz con Pollo is perfect (just like how my mom makes it), the Saril (sorrell or hibiscus drink) is phenomenal and the Plantanos en Tentacion (Temptation Plantains) are to die for... and this is only a sampling of the items I've had since I've been to Conoce mi Panama 3 times already. What makes this such a great experience is that all the food is so authentic and fresh. Carimañolas, Yuca Fritas, Ceviche (made with Corvina), Hojaldras, Chicheme, Escoveitch fish, Patacones.. not to mention, the owners are so warm and friendly!
In short, EVERYTHING is good. I encourage you to visit if you want a TRUE Panamanian experience. As Antonio says, once you've stepped through the doors of Conoce Mi Panama, you've left the United States and have entered Panama!!
